    Hi Jon, what do you mean by "make sure echo is quantized with the track"?

    • @aaronphillips402
      @aaronphillips402 8 ปีที่แล้ว +2

      +dj madjik So when you hold the tap button it "quantizes" the BPM of the song to the effects. So if the song is playing at 120 the effects will be at 120 as well. If you are using say the Roll effect with 1/4th on it will stutter at 1/4th of a beat at 120 instead of some random number which would sound out of sync. It doesn't matter what effect you are using you want to be perfectly in line with the bpm of the track you are effecting.
